  1. ### Almost Tuscan Sausage and Kale Soup: A Hearty Winter Delight
  2. #### Ingredients:
  3. - 1 pound of pork or beef sausages, sliced
  4. - 1 large onion, finely chopped
  5. - 3 cloves of garlic, minced
  6. - 2 carrots, diced
  7. - 2 stalks of celery, diced
  8. - 1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es
  9. - 8 cups vegetable broth
  10. - 2 tablespoons olive oil
  11. - Salt and pepper to taste
  12. - 2 teaspoons dried thyme
  13. - 2 bay leaves
  14. - 6 ounces fresh kale, chopped
  15. - 3/4 cup uncooked barley or pearl barley (optional)
  16. - Grated Parmesan cheese for topping
  17. #### Step-by-Step Guide:
  18. 1. **Prep Ingredients**: Start by chopping your onions, carrots, and celery into small, uniform pieces. Finely mince the garlic cloves. Slice the sausages into bite-sized pieces.
  19. 2. **Cooking Sausage and Vegetables**:
  20. -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large pot over medium heat.
  21. - Add the chopped onions and cook until translucent, about 5 minutes.
  22. -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ional minute until fragrant.
  23. - Add the diced carrots and celery. Cook for another 5-7 minutes until the vegetables begin to soften.
  24. 3. **Add Sausage**:
  25. - Increase the heat to medium-high and add the sliced sausages to the pot.
  26. - Cook, stirring occasionally, for about 10 minutes or until the sausage is browned on all sides.
  27. 4. **Add Liquid Ingredients**:
  28. - Pour in the canned diced tomatoes with their juice, ensuring you crush them slightly with a spoon as you pour.
  29. - Add the vegetable broth, thyme, and bay leaves to the pot.
  30. -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and let it simmer for 30 minutes.
  31. 5. **Add Barley (Optional)**:
  32. - If using barley, add it to the soup during the last 20 minutes of cooking time. Stir gently to ensure the grains are well mixed with the broth and vegetables.
  33. - Cook until the barley is tender but still chewy, about 10-15 more minutes.
  34. 6. **Add Kale**:
  35. - After 30 minutes, add the chopped kale to the pot. Cook for an additional 5-7 minutes until the kale wilts and softens.
  36. 7. **Seasoning and Serving**:
  37. - Taste the soup and adjust seasoning with salt and pepper if needed.
  38. - Remove the bay leaves before serving.
  39. - Ladle the soup into bowls and top each serving with grated Parmesan cheese for extra flavor.
